EXCLUSIVE: Kotoko open contract talks with Medeama over Justice Blay deal

Published on: 31 March 2020

Asante Kotoko have opened contract talks with Medeama regarding the permanent stay of their midfielder Justice Blay, GHANAsoccernet.com can exclusively report.

The Porcupine Warriors officially wrote  to the Tarkwa-based side on Monday March 30, 2020 seeking to make the loan deal permanent.

Blay joined the record Ghana Premier League holders on a season-long loan at the start of the 2019/2020 season.

With the midfielder's current deal set to expire in June, Kotoko have moved to tie him on a permanent contract.

Medeama, who hold the economic right of the player, will decide the next course of action.

With multiple offers on the table for the highly-rated midfielder, it remains to be seen if the Mauve and Yellows will sell their prize asset to Kotoko.

Kotoko will need to break bank to sign the midfielder after his value skyrocketed following an impressive run of form since joining.
